    ***** Prime location in Prospect Heights Historic District ***** This tree-lined block between Carlton and Vanderbilt Avenue has been ranked 21 on New York City's 50 best blocks by Time Out New York. This renovated stunning two bedroom, one bathroom condo has everything you have been looking for; the perfect layout with no waste of space, hardwood floors, high ceilings, fireplace, washer/dryer in unit, stainless steel appliances, southern exposure allowing a lot of natural light, dedicated storage and bike room in the basement. It is located in a well maintained and self-managed friendly Brownstone building with low common charges. You can't beat the location, 1/2 block from the Q and B train at 7th avenue stop, less than 5 minutes to the 2 and 3 train at Grand Army Plaza, quick ride to Manhattan! At the border of the best of Prospect Heights and Park Slope, also close to Fort Greene. It is surrounded by cafes, great restaurants, groceries, natural food stores and gyms. There is a Greenmarket every Saturday with fresh produce from local farmers at Grand Army Plaza. It is also the main entrance to the gorgeous Prospect Park and the Brooklyn Public Library.
